About [2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ate
[2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ate (PubChem CID 55390074) has the molecular formula C19H26N2O5S
and a molecular weight of 394.49 g/mol. Its IUPAC name is [2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ate.

What is the SMILES notation for [2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ate?
The canonical SMILES for [2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ate is CNc1ccccc1C(=O)OCC(=O)N(C1CCCC1)C1CCS(=O)(=O)C1.
What is the InChIKey of [2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ate?
The InChIKey is CYVXCVRPSITUQV-UHFFFAOYSA-N. The full InChI is InChI=1S/C19H26N2O5S/c1-20-17-9-5-4-8-16(17)19(23)26-12-18(22)21(14-6-2-3-7-14)15-10-11-27(24,25)13-15/h4-5,8-9,14-15,20H,2-3,6-7,10-13H2,1H3.
What are the key properties of [2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ate?
[2-[cyclopentyl-(1,1-dioxothiolan-3-yl)amino]-2-oxoethyl] 2-(methylamino)benzoate has a molecular weight of 394.49 g/mol, XLogP of 1.84, 6 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
